Default Aw, Shannon!

Wouldn't that just make you spit worms!

So - is it that time of the month?

Have you been journalling what you eat?

Have you been filling up on 0 carb but high calorie extras?

Have you been into salty foods? Chinese is notorious.

What plan are you following, SHannon? Maybe post days' menues for a while and the smart chickies may spot the troublemaker. So-called low carb bars and shakes can screw you up.

Hang in therem girlie. We are all here to help.
